Creamfields 2012 U.K. Lineup Announced

03:01 PM Friday 3/9/12 |   |

The electronic music blowout has rounded up quite the lineup with a mix of Creamfields debuts from acts including Avicii and Steve Aoki along with return performances from festival favorites.

The United Kingdom edition of Creamfields takes place over the August Bank Holiday weekend Aug. 24-26 in Halton at Daresbury Estate.

With over 140 acts on the schedule, here’s just a hint of what the daily lineup looks like.

Friday is devoted to the Silent Disco arenas brought to you by That Mixmag Thing, UNION and Riva Starr’s label Snatch! The roster includes Brookes Brothers, True Tiger, Kissy Sell Out and Riva Starr.

Saturday features Avicii and Sebastian Ingrosso on the South Stage, David Guetta and Afrojack on the North Stage, Above & Beyond and Gareth Emery at the Cream In Association With Mixmag arena, and Steve Angello and Pete Tong at the Size Matters arena.

Additional performances include Eric Prydz and John Digweed at the Pryda Friends arena, Skrillex at the BBC Radio 1XTRA arena, Major Lazer at the Annie Mac Presents arena, Eddie Halliwell at the Fire It Up arena, and Phil Faversham at the Hed Kandi Hospitality arena.

Sunday stars deadmau5 and Calvin Harris on the North Stage, Tiësto and Axwell at the Clublife South Stage, Paul van Dyk and Ferry Corsten at the Cream arena, Laidback Luke and Steve Aoki at the Super You&Me arena, and A-Trak at the Groove Armada Presents arena.

You'll also find Sub Focus Live and Knife Party at the Mistajam Presents Speakerbox arena, Richie Hawtin and Loco Dice at M-Nus Presents Enter. arena, James Zabiela at the Mixmag Allstars arena, Kutski at the GoodGreef Xtra Hard ‘Best Of British’ Outdoor Stage, and Stephanie Jay at the Hed Kandi Hospitality arena.

Three-day, two-day and single-day tickets are available. Tickets are priced between £60 ($94.01) and £250 ($391.70). Creamfields is a strictly over-18 event so make sure to bring your ID.
